Knutsford Police have released CCTV images of two people they’d like to speak to after lingerie was stolen from a shop in the town.
On Tuesday 3 September at around 2pm a man and a woman entered the lingerie shop on King Street and took items without paying for them.
PC David O’Connor said:
“I’d urge anyone who recognises the two people in the CCTV to contact us so that we can progress our investigation into the theft.”
